Ingredients
- 2 tablespoons chia seeds
- 6 tbsp. water
- 2 ripe organic bananas
- 1/3 cup natural peanut butter
- 1 ½ cups rolled oats
- ½ cup dried cranberries or mixed dried fruit
- ½ cup mixed nuts and seeds (chopped almonds, pumpkin and sunflower seeds)
- 4 tbsp. shredded coconut
Preparation and steps
- Preheat oven to 350o F;
- In a small bowl, combine chia seeds and water. Let stand a few minutes or until gelatinous;
- In a large bowl, mash bananas with the back of a fork and stir in peanut butter. Mix vigorously and add the chia seed mixture;
- Gradually add the rolled oats and toppings (fruit, nuts and coconut), mixing continuously;
- On a baking sheet greased with coconut oil, shape 15 medium-sized cookies, making sure to feel around;
- Bake for 15 minutes, or until the edges of the cookies are lightly golden;
- Store cookies individually for an easy snack to incorporate into your hiking bag.
Note that this cookie is vegan, with no added flour or sugar!
